As the days for the final payment drew closer we reviewed where we were at, the airfare had held constant - a lot for a family of 5, the excursion prices were way higher than we expected, and the mobility impaired person in our party was locked out of so many excursions that the trip wasn't worth it. With an estimated cost of almost US$6000 per person, we just can't do it, so we cancilled our reservation. So there are 3 cabins available on deck 6. We hope all of you have a wonderful, wonderful time!
